
Investigations are under way after a suspicious shed fire at a home in Narromine.
Emergency services were called to a shed fire on Minore Street in Narromine, about 10pm on Saturday night.

The Narromine Fire and Rescue NSW crew were able to extinguish the blaze.

Narromine Station commander, captain Ewen Jones said no one was injured, and there was thankfully no damage to the shed's structure.
At this stage it's unclear what caused the fire, but a specialist NSW Police team are investigating.
It's believed this was the second time in a week emergency services were called to the property due to fire.
